Name: Ribosome
Title: Yeast 80s ribosome. This entry consists of the 60s subunit of the second 80s in the asymmetric unit.
Structure: 25s ribosomal RNA. Chain: 1. 5s ribosomal RNA. Chain: 2. 5.8s ribosomal RNA. Chain: 3. 60s ribosomal protein l1. Chain: a. Synonym: l10a.
Source: Saccharomyces cerevisiae. Yeast. Organism_taxid: 4932. Organism_taxid: 4932
Resolution:
4.00Å     R-factor:   0.280     R-free:   0.341
Authors: A.Ben-Shem,L.Jenner,G.Yusupova,M.Yusupov
Key ref: A.Ben-Shem et al. (2010). Crystal structure of the eukaryotic ribosome. Science, 330, 1203-1209. PubMed id: 21109664
